The Purpose and Benefit of this Guide

The purpose and benefit of this booklet is to give new adult volunteers a basic reference with respect to the duties and requirements of the respective volunteer positions in a Cub Scout Pack.

Welcome!

 

Welcome to Cub Scouts! You have taken the first step into a role that can be one of the most fulfilling experiences you’ll ever have! Not only will you be working to enhance the experience of your child or children, you’ll also be helping to enrich the lives of other children as well as the other Adult Volunteers you’ll be working with. Leadership is a challenge in and of itself, much less taking it on as a volunteer. This guide is the first tool you’ll have in navigating the passage from “mom” or “dad” into the role of “Cub Scout Leader”. There are a number of requirements that each Adult Leader must fulfill to become a qualified and trained Adult Leader and with this resource we’ll ensure you not only get there, but you get there with the knowledge you’ll need to be successful in your role.
